High turnover in long, extra long staple cotton on Bremen

29 Nov '12
1 min read

Bremen CIF Index reports that the number of enquiries from the spinning industry rose during the reported week, specially for deliveries in the first and second quarter 2013; the overall turnover, however, has not reflected this development. Prompt delivery constantly dominated the market. The largest turnover was again realized in the long staple/extra long staple (LS/ELS) range.

The following contracts were closed:

In the medium staple range: Cotton from West African was sold for prompt delivery, Central Asian cotton for delivery at the end of the 4th quarter 2012/beginning of the 1st quarter 2013 and Brazilian descriptions as well as US Ultima rgd. for delivery in the 1st quarter 2013.

Long- and extra-long staple cotton: Contracts were closed for US Pima, Israel Pima, Sudan Barakat, Egyptian Giza 86 and Giza 88 for prompt delivery. US Pima was also ordered for the 1st quarter 2013.
